The great combination of kids, Halloween, and animals come together at the Rosamond Gifford Zoo! The zoo will be transformed into a bustling Halloween bash with hauntingly hilarious interactive characters and sets for children and families to enjoy. Its “kooky not spooky” theme provides families with Halloween fun without the fear!
Coordinated by Scarlett Rat Entertainment, families will have fantastic fun with interactive characters like Franki and Wolfie. They are also able to explore the Wizard's Walkway and a hay bale maze, visit Zoo Boo’s Creepy Corners Crew and play in Scarecrow Alley! All of the four Zoo Boo evenings hold tons of fun in store and children receive a goodie as they exit the zoo!

Stop by the Milton J. Rubenstein Museum of Science and Technology (The MOST) and enjoy an interactive experience. The whole family can journey through a giant replica of the human heart, climb around a five-story playhouse, and then sit back to watch a movie on the 66 foot domed screen in the Bristol Omnitheater. This is the only IMAX dome theater located in upstate New York.
Located in downtown Syracuse, Armory Square provides a variety of unique shops and an abundance of restaurants that adds up to a very enjoyable experience. The shops in "the square" offer a variety of products from jewelry to art and fine crafts to home-made chocolate. Most of these shops are locally owned and operated, providing the very best in personalized service to each and every customer. In addition to the variety of shops, there is an array of gourmet restaurants and popular local pubs to choose from. Ethnic food from all over the world can be found at one of the many restaurants and the neighborhood pubs can truly make you feel right at home.
After you check out the many animal exhibits at the Zoo, head over to the Everson Museum of Art and enjoy the various exhibits hosted there throughout the year. The Everson houses about 11,000 pieces of art, including one of the largest holdings of American ceramics in the nation.
